Fatal error: Call to undefined function mantra_content_nav()

  • Author
    Posts
  • #7064
    Brianne

    I was checking out my website today, and noticed that when I click on the Home page, I get this:

    <b style=”font-family: ‘Segoe UI’, Arial, sans-serif; background-color: #ffffff; border: 0px; margin: 0px; padding: 0px; vertical-align: baseline; font-size: 16px; line-height: 24px;”>Fatal error</b><span style=”font-family: ‘Segoe UI’, Arial, sans-serif; font-size: 16px; line-height: 24px; background-color: #ffffff;”>: Call to undefined function mantra_content_nav() in</span><b style=”font-family: ‘Segoe UI’, Arial, sans-serif; background-color: #ffffff; border: 0px; margin: 0px; padding: 0px; vertical-align: baseline; font-size: 16px; line-height: 24px;”>/home/brimoo20/armchairanglophile.com/wp-content/themes/mantra/index.php</b><span style=”font-family: ‘Segoe UI’, Arial, sans-serif; font-size: 16px; line-height: 24px; background-color: #ffffff;”> on line </span><b style=”font-family: ‘Segoe UI’, Arial, sans-serif; background-color: #ffffff; border: 0px; margin: 0px; padding: 0px; vertical-align: baseline; font-size: 16px; line-height: 24px;”>26</b>

    What on earth happened here? Is this because of the update I did the other day to the Mantra theme? I don’t think I’ve messed around in index.php, but here’s what it looks like:

    <?php

    /**

    * The main template file.

    *

    * This is the most generic template file in a WordPress theme

    * and one of the two required files for a theme (the other being style.css).

    * It is used to display a page when nothing more specific matches a query.

    * E.g., it puts together the home page when no home.php file exists.

    * Learn more: http://codex.wordpress.org/Template_Hierarchy

    *

    * @package Cryout Creations

    * @subpackage Mantra

    */

    get_header();

    if ($mantra_frontpage==”Enable” && is_front_page() ) {

    mantra_frontpage_generator();

    }

    else {

    ?>

    <section id=”container”>

     

    <div id=”content” role=”main”>

     

    <?php cryout_before_content_hook(); ?><?php if ( have_posts() ) : ?>

     

    <?php mantra_content_nav( ‘nav-above’ ); ?>

     

    <?php /* Start the Loop */ ?>

    <?php while ( have_posts() ) : the_post(); ?>

     

    <?php get_template_part( ‘content’, get_post_format() ); ?>

     

    <?php endwhile; ?>

     

    <?php if($mantra_pagination==”Enable”) mantra_pagination(); else mantra_content_nav( ‘nav-below’ ); ?>

     

    <?php else : ?>

     

    <article id=”post-0″ class=”post no-results not-found”>

    <header class=”entry-header”>

    <h1 class=”entry-title”><?php _e( ‘Nothing Found’, ‘mantra’ ); ?></h1>

    </header><!– .entry-header –>

     

    <div class=”entry-content”>

    <p><?php _e( ‘Apologies, but no results were found for the requested archive. Perhaps searching will help find a related post.’, ‘mantra’ ); ?></p>

    <?php get_search_form(); ?>

    </div><!– .entry-content –>

    </article><!– #post-0 –>

     

    <?php endif; ?><?php cryout_after_content_hook(); ?>

     

    </div><!– #content –>

    <?php get_sidebar(); ?>

    </section><!– #container –>

     

    <?php } // else

    get_footer(); ?>

     

    Please, how can I fix this and get my homepage back? I can’t have a website with this as the homepage!

    #8489
    Zed
    Cryout Creations mastermind

    Your theme might have updated incompletely.

    Try re-uploading Mantra and replacing all the files (to make sure all of them are the latest version).

     


    If you like our creations, help us share by rating them on WordPress.org.
    Please check the available documentation and search the forums before starting a topic.
Viewing 2 posts - 1 through 2 (of 2 total)

The topic ‘Fatal error: Call to undefined function mantra_content_nav()’ is closed to new replies.